 Market Drivers:

Rising Demand for Real-Time Supply Chain Optimization:

The generative AI in logistics market is fueled by the growing need for real-time supply chain optimization. Companies face constant pressure to manage fluctuating demand, disruptions, and rising transportation costs. Generative AI helps forecast demand, streamline inventory management, and simulate routing scenarios. It enables logistics providers to reduce downtime, enhance efficiency, and maintain consistent service levels. This capability strengthens competitive positioning in a highly dynamic industry.

  • For instance, Domino’s Pizza UK & Ireland transitioned from manual spreadsheet-based forecasting to Microsoft Dynamics 365 with AI-powered demand planning capabilities.

Growing Complexity of Global Trade and E-Commerce:

The rapid expansion of global trade and e-commerce continues to drive strong adoption of AI solutions. Complex logistics networks demand tools capable of handling multi-modal transport, customs clearance, and last-mile delivery challenges. Generative AI supports this by producing optimized workflows and predicting bottlenecks across diverse markets. It also assists in managing seasonal surges and consumer expectations for faster deliveries. These features increase the reliance on AI-driven platforms for resilience and agility.

  • For instance, UPS’s ORION system analyzes over 200,000 routing options per driver daily and has enabled the company to save 10 million gallons of fuel annually, resulting in approximately $400 million in cost savings per year

 Market Trends:

Integration of Generative AI with Automation and IoT Systems:

The generative AI in logistics market is witnessing a clear trend toward integration with automation and IoT systems. Logistics providers are combining AI with connected sensors, automated vehicles, and robotics to create smarter supply chains. This approach enables real-time data collection, predictive maintenance, and adaptive decision-making. It also allows companies to simulate warehouse layouts, optimize fleet utilization, and reduce inefficiencies. The growing adoption of digital twins, powered by generative AI, enhances scenario planning for demand fluctuations and supply disruptions. It strengthens agility and ensures greater resilience against operational risks.

  • For Instance, DHL Supply Chain has implemented Oracle Fusion Cloud ERP integrated with AI across 50+ countries, automating the processing of well over 3 million invoices per year.

Focus on Personalization, Sustainability, and Predictive Insights:

Another significant trend is the growing emphasis on personalization, sustainability, and predictive insights. Companies use generative AI to deliver customized delivery options, personalized customer communication, and predictive service models. It helps logistics firms reduce carbon footprints by identifying eco-friendly routes and optimizing energy consumption across warehouses. AI-enabled predictive insights are also transforming risk management by forecasting delays, regulatory changes, and fuel cost variations. This trend aligns with corporate priorities for efficiency, compliance, and environmental responsibility. The adoption of AI platforms that balance customer satisfaction with cost reduction reinforces the long-term relevance of advanced solutions in logistics.

  • For Instance, Maersk reported that its customers using EcoDelivery achieved a total reduction of over 683,000 tonnes of GHG emissions.

 Market Challenges Analysis:

High Implementation Costs and Integration Barriers :

The generative AI in logistics market faces significant challenges due to high implementation costs and integration barriers. Many logistics providers operate on tight margins, making large-scale AI investments difficult. Legacy systems in warehouses, transport fleets, and tracking platforms often lack compatibility with advanced AI tools. It creates delays in deployment and raises the need for costly upgrades. Smaller firms struggle to justify these expenses, limiting widespread adoption. The complexity of aligning AI solutions with diverse regional regulations also adds to integration hurdles.  

Data Privacy Concerns and Workforce Adaptation Issues:

Another challenge lies in data privacy concerns and workforce adaptation issues. Generative AI depends on vast amounts of sensitive customer and operational data, raising risks of misuse and cyberattacks. Logistics firms must invest heavily in cybersecurity to safeguard information and maintain trust. It also requires a workforce equipped with advanced digital skills to manage AI-driven platforms. Training staff and overcoming resistance to automation demand additional resources and cultural shifts. Without addressing these concerns, AI adoption can remain fragmented. These factors slow the pace of transformation across global logistics networks.
